Chapter 328 - WASTE MINIMIZATION AND RECYCLING
Subchapter L - THIRD-PARTY CERTIFICATION SYSTEMS FOR MASS BALANCE ATTRIBUTION
Section 328.303 - Third-Party Certification Systems for Mass Balance Attribution
Universal Citation: 30 TX Admin Code § 328.303
Current through Reg. 50, No. 13; March 28, 2025
(a) The commission shall:
(1) maintain a list that identifies third-party certification systems for mass balance attribution; and
(2) provide a copy of that list to any person on request.
(b) Recyclable materials, as defined in § 330.3 of this title (relating to Definitions), converted to fuels may not be considered for mass balance attribution for the purpose of this subchapter.
